110V 1A power op-amp has digital control
Analog Devices has created a fast power op-amp that can handle ±55V rails and ±1A outputs, with a digital control bus for setting internal parameters. Called ADHV4710, the output can swing ±52V with ±100mA loading, and its rails can vary down to ±12V. Low-power microcontroller for analogue sensors
Microchip is aiming at analogue sensors with a microcontroller that can measure signals while consuming less than 3µA while sleeping with one comparator monitoring an in-coming voltage. Called PIC16F17576, it has a power-saving ‘analogue peripheral manager’ (APM). “The APM controls which peripherals are active to minimise total energy consumption and enable battery-operated applications,” according to the company. Embedded World: PIC32 with high-end analogue
Microchip has added high-performance analogue blocks to its PIC32 MCUs: 12bit 40Msample/s ADCs, 5ns comparators and 100MHz GBW (gain.bandwidth) op-amps. There are implemented in in the new 32bit 200MHz PIC32A family. Robust analogue AI separates music, speech and noise
TDK has created a spin-memristor for analogue neural networks, and built a network that can separate three types of sound in real-time. It has been collaborating on memristors with French research lab CEA since 2020, and has now announced a collection of memristors packaged in an IC (described as ‘three elements by two sets’, photo). 5v analogue front ends with ΣΔ ADCs and sensor interfacing
Nisshinbo Micro Devices has released a series of industrial 5V analogue front end ICs with high-resolution ΣΔ converters, input multiplexers, programmable gain amplifiers and sensor excitation current sources. ‘405x’ style analogue switches work with 1.8V logic, and across 1.5 to 5.5V
Nexperia has unveiled analogue switches that can work with control logic from 1.8 to 5V, regardless of supplies between 1.5 and 5.5V. There are two versions: NMUX1308, an 8:1 analogue multiplexer/demultiplexer which is compatible with, but more capable than, existing 4851 and 4051 analogue switches, and the NMUX1309 dual 4:1 analogue mux/demux which can replace 4852 and 4052 devices.
